#4c07ed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c07ed is composed of 29.8% red, 2.7%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.9% cyan, 97%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 258 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 47.8%. #4c07ed color hex could be obtained by blending #980eff with #0000db.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#4c07ed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c07ed has RGB values of R:76, G:7,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 4982765.

Shades and Tints of #4c07ed
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030008 is the darkest color, while #f7f4ff is the lightest one.
